Def Leppard's "Pyromania" (1983)

In 1983, Def Leppard released the mega-selling smash hit album, "Pyromania".  With the combination of catchy, irresistible radio friendly rock songs, youthful good looks and the new music television channel MTV, the album propelled the band to new heights.  Join us as we go track by track through this album, a rerelease of a podcast from Season 1, discussing all the stories behind the music and fun of this album.  Rock!
